Expectations Strengthen for BOJ September Rate Hike

Market expectations are growing that the Bank of Japan (BOJ) will raise interest rates in September. This development is shaping investors' forecasts regarding monetary policy and is seen as a factor that could put pressure on the yen. Market participants are closely monitoring the BOJ's steps in line with its inflation targeting. The rising likelihood of a rate hike in September suggests that Japan's long-standing negative interest rate policy may be exited more quickly. These expectations could impact Japanese equity markets and exchange rates. In particular, yen appreciation could negatively affect the profitability of export-oriented companies. However, the central bank's decisions may vary depending on economic data and global market conditions. Experts emphasize that in addition to the BOJ's rate decision, Japan's economic growth dynamics and inflation outlook should also be closely watched. These market developments could influence investors' risk appetite and portfolio strategies. This is not investment advice.
